Background
Because the flies carry a large number of pathogens and often stay on human bodies, food and tableware, the pathogens attached to the flies can pollute the food and the tableware, and therefore, the clear text of the catering industry requires that fly catching and killing devices are installed in catering places to ensure the sanitation of catering services. At present, the fly killing methods used in public places such as catering places, hospitals and the like and places such as families and the like mainly comprise drug fly killing, insect attractant fly killing and electronic fly killing. The fly killing method with the pesticide adopts spraying the pesticide or using paper coated with the pesticide, and the fly killing method is insanitary, not only pollutes the environment, but also is unfavorable for the health of people. The attractant fly-killing adopts the chemical attractant to attract and gather the flies, although the effect of attracting and gathering the flies is better, most of the chemical attractants are harmful to human bodies. The electronic fly-killing adopts a high-voltage electric net electric shock method to kill flies, which is the most commonly used effective mode, but the fly corpses after electric shock can be stuck on the high-voltage electric net, which not only hinders the continuous work of the fly-killing device, but also the untreated fly corpses can emit unpleasant odor to form secondary pollution.
The fly killing method is not beneficial to environmental protection, and the sticking catching type fly killing method is adopted for environmental protection. The sticking-catching fly-killing adopts environment-friendly fly-sticking paper for sticking flies, is non-toxic and harmless, and has no secondary pollution. Most of the existing fly sticking devices are simple, the mode of replacing the fly sticking paper is basically manual replacement, and the time for manually replacing the fly sticking paper is determined by observing the number of flies stuck and caught on the fly sticking paper by naked eyes.

Example 2
In recent years, image recognition and counting techniques for armyworm plates have become mature, such as chinese agro-academy 2019, 24 (5): 115-122, disclosed "improved fast-RCNN model based armyworm image insect identification and counting" and environmental insect bulletins 2018, 40 (5): 1164 & lt 1164 & gt, 1174 & gt, the automatic insect identification and counting technology based on images has the advantages of time saving, labor saving, intelligence and the like, and the principle is that a digital camera or other digital products are used to obtain insect images, and an image processing technology is used to obtain insect species and quantity, and the steps generally include: image acquisition and preprocessing, feature extraction and optimization, pattern recognition and counting 4 parts. At present, two-dimensional image information is mainly applied to insect recognition, and the counting accuracy rate of the counting result is more than 90% compared with the counting result of human eyes; if it is not necessary to identify the insect species, it is only necessary to count flies, and it is then simpler to implement image-based insect counting, and the accuracy of the counting is higher. When the environment-friendly fly sticking device is used, the normal operation is schematically shown in figure 2. At this time, the lamp tube holder 3 is rotated to a position parallel to the base 11, and the position of the camera 1 is just above the surface vertical to the fly paper 10. The camera 1 is connected with the controller 6, the controller 6 is connected with the speed reducing motor 7, the controller 6 is responsible for controlling the running of the speed reducing motor 7, the running of the speed reducing motor 7 drives the rotating rod 8 to rotate, so that the fly sticking paper 10 is driven to rotate, and the fly sticking paper 10 rotates to drive the winding rod 9 to rotate.
The working principle of the embodiment is as follows: the camera 1 captures an image of the fly stuck on the fly sticking paper 10, collects the image, transmits the image to the controller 6 through a cable, and the controller 6 recognizes and processes the image. If the controller 6 identifies and counts the number of the flies stuck and caught on the fly sticking paper 10 enough, and when the preset threshold value is reached, the fly sticking paper needs to be replaced, the controller 6 sends out a control instruction, the speed reducing motor 7 is started to operate, and the rotating rod 8 is driven to rotate through the speed reducing motor 7. When the speed reducing motor 7 runs to the preset revolution (the revolution just corresponds to the replacement length of the fly sticking paper), the automatic replacement of the fly sticking paper 10 is completed, and at the moment, the controller 6 sends out a control command, and the speed reducing motor 7 stops running. The device is run and operated in cycles until a large roll of fly paper 10 is used. If the fly sticking device is to be restarted, a large roll of fresh unused fly sticking paper 10 needs to be replaced.
